If f(x) and f⁻¹(x) are inverse functions of each other and f(x)=2x+5, what is f⁻¹(8)?
-1
3/2
41/8
23

Answer:

3/2.

Step-by-step explanation:

f(x)=2x+5   Finding the inverse:

y = 2x + 5

2x = y - 5

x = (y - 5)/2

So the inverse f-1(x) = (x - 5)/2

and f-1(8) = (8-5)/2

= 3/2.
